World Premiere “Planet Earth Lullaby”
The Glass Menagerie Chorus will premiere composer Rich Campbell’s “Planet Earth Lullaby,” a commissioned work which underscores the fragile state of our natural world and the importance of preserving it. Sunday, April 27, 2025, 4:00 pm. venue: Church of the Holy Apostles 296 9th Avenue @ 28th Street New York, NY 10001
